This exceptional 974-square-foot creative office space is situated in a charming, two-story brick building at 300 S Raymond Ave, Pasadena, CA 91105. Built in 1960, this Class C property offers a unique blend of character and modern convenience. The space boasts attractive bow truss ceilings and skylights, creating a bright and inspiring work environment. The building itself comprises 9,642 square feet and sits on a generous 50,000-square-foot lot. It features a diverse tenant mix, including other offices, retail spaces, and a restaurant, fostering a vibrant and collaborative atmosphere. The property is conveniently located directly across from the Del Mar Metro Station, providing easy access to public transportation and placing it within close proximity to the bustling Old Pasadena district. While there is only one suite in the building, the property offers approximately one parking space per 1000 square feet. The building does not have elevators.
